Anyone know of a vinyl option on the market?
If you want fast and easy by doing it yourself and more protection from limbs and branches, the Ford kit is likely self adhesive and an easy install, but not 100% coverage as you stated. If you want complete coverage, go with a wrap, but that is mostly for looks, gives minimal protection from branches and limbs. A PPF can get full coverage and moderate impact protection from limbs and branches, but will likely be the most expensive. I did the pillars on mine in a matte black as well. First side I still see a strip of paint, second side was much better, used a little more heat on the film.
